襄阳阿里云代理商:asp如何利用odbc访问远程服务器的access数据库

使用ODBC访问远程服务器的Access数据库需要进行以下几个步骤:

  1. 配置ODBC数据源

在远程服务器上打开ODBC数据源管理员,在“用户DSN”或“系统DSN”中添加一个数据源,选择“Microsoft Access Driver(.mdb)”或“Microsoft Access Driver(.accdb)”作为驱动程序,输入Access数据库的文件路径和名称,输入用户名和密码(如果有)并进行测试连接。

  1. 编写ASP代码

使用以下代码从ASP网页中连接到ODBC数据源:

<%
Dim conn
Set conn=Server.CreateObject("ADODB.Connection")
conn.Open "Driver={Microsoft Access Driver (*.mdb)};DBQ=remote_serversharedatabase.mdb;Uid=myUsername;Pwd=myPassword;"
%>

其中,“Driver”为ODBC驱动程序,“DBQ”为Access数据库文件的完整共享路径,“Uid”和“Pwd”为访问数据库所需的用户名和密码。在连接成功后,可以使用常规的SQL语句进行查询和更新操作。

  1. 配置安全

为了确保安全性,需要在远程服务器上为访问数据库的用户配置适当的权限。建议使用基于角色的访问控制(RBAC)模型,并对ASP代码进行仔细审核以确保没有SQL注入漏洞。

总的来说,使用ODBC访问远程服务器的Access数据库需要进行一些复杂的配置和安全性考虑,但可以让ASP网页直接操作远程数据库,方便实用。

首先,在远程服务器上确保你的Access 数据库可以通过ODBC进行访问。

然后按照以下步骤进行操作:

1.打开你的asp页面,添加ODBC数据源连接。
例如:

Set Conn = Server.CreateObject(“ADODB.Connection”)

Conn.Provider = “Microsoft.Jet.OLEDB.4.0”

Conn.ConnectionString = “DSN=MyAccessDB;DBQ=c:myaccessdb.mdb”

Conn.Open()

襄阳阿里云代理商:asp如何利用odbc访问远程服务器的access数据库

这里“MyAccessDB”是你的ODBC数据源名称。

2.编写SQL查询语句,在ASP页面中执行该查询。
例如:

Set RS = Server.CreateObject(“ADODB.Recordset”)

SQL = “SELECT * FROM MyTable”

RS.Open SQL, Conn, 3, 3

Do While Not RS.EOF

 // 输出查询的数据 

 Response.Write RS("FieldName") 

 RS.MoveNext 

Loop

3.记得关闭连接对象和记录对象
例如:

RS.Close()

Conn.Close()

以上就是利用ODBC访问远程服务器的Access数据库的方法。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/157012.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年3月4日 18:20
下一篇 2024年3月4日 19:17

相关推荐

  • 阿里云企业邮箱:为什么要设置邮件自动标记规则?

    阿里云企业邮箱:为什么要设置邮件自动标记规则? 在现代企业中,电子邮件仍然是最重要的沟通工具之一。随着企业规模的扩大和业务的增长,员工每天需要处理的大量邮件可能导致信息的遗漏和处理效率的降低。因此,设置邮件自动标记规则成为了企业邮箱管理中的一项重要功能。本文将探讨阿里云企业邮箱的优势以及为什么要设置邮件自动标记规则。 阿里云企业邮箱的优势 稳定性和安全性:阿…

    2025年4月10日
    28000
  • 阿里云计算平台市场占有率

    阿里云营收跻身全球前三,中国云服务市场有多大 中国云计算市场近年发展迅猛,报告显示,2015至2018年期间,中国云计算市场将会达到149%的年复合增长率。而阿里云的表现尤为突出:仅2015年第四季度,阿里云营收约1.28亿美元,营收增长达126%,年度净收入预估高于谷歌云服务,并达到了全球第二名微软云计算平台体量的1/3。  云计算兴起的主要原因在于它能有…

    2023年8月26日
    41700
  • 客户端上阿里云企业邮箱的附件预览支持幻灯片播放吗?

    阿里云企业邮箱附件预览支持幻灯片播放吗? 阿里云企业邮箱作为一款专业的企业级电子邮件服务,提供了丰富的功能和优势。其中,附件预览功能是其一大特点之一。那么,对于幻灯片文件,在客户端上是否支持播放呢?接下来就让我们一起来探讨。 阿里云企业邮箱附件预览优势 首先,阿里云企业邮箱的附件预览功能支持多种常见类型文件的在线预览,包括文本文档、图片、PDF等。用户无需下…

    2024年10月16日
    36800
  • 威海阿里云代理商:asp读取数据库数据

    ASP(Active Server Pages)是一种用于创建动态Web页面的服务器端脚本语言,可以通过它来读取数据库中的数据。 以下是ASP读取数据库数据的示例代码: <%@ Language=VBScript %> <HTML> <HEAD> <TITLE>读取数据库数据</TITLE> &lt…

    2024年2月28日
    44900
  • 菏泽阿里云代理商:阿里云 oss html

    菏泽阿里云代理商是指在菏泽地区负责代理销售阿里云产品和服务的机构或个人。阿里云(Alibaba Cloud)是中国阿里巴巴集团旗下云计算品牌,提供各种云计算服务和解决方案,包括云存储服务(OSS)等。 阿里云OSS(Object Storage Service)是一种分布式云存储服务,用于存储和访问大规模的非结构化数据,比如图片、音视频文件、文档等。使用OS…

    2024年2月10日
    43700

发表回复

登录后才能评论

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/